Radim Moravec has authored 7 papers that have received a total of 333 indexed citations.
This includes 5 papers in Molecular Biology, 2 papers in Physiology and 2 papers in Oncology. The topics of these papers are Pancreatic and Hepatic Oncology Research (2 papers), Cell Adhesion Molecules Research (2 papers) and Cellular transport and secretion (2 papers). Radim Moravec is often cited by papers focused on Pancreatic and Hepatic Oncology Research (2 papers), Cell Adhesion Molecules Research (2 papers) and Cellular transport and secretion (2 papers) and collaborates with scholars based in United States, Brazil and Canada. Radim Moravec's co-authors include Sean F. Altekruse, James E. Casanova, Ryan S. D’Souza, Rao L. Divi and Charles F. Lynch and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Journal of Clinical Investigation and The Journal of Cell Biology.
